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
94 1285943 737 407197
26690 9919198620
26690 9919198620
061148268 2289043260 622996243
All about undefined
Interested in learning more?
26690 9919198620
061148268 2289043260 622996243
See more
551708 6318130 84
88 21868 444710 03487896980
See more
88918749282 63096292
8873680268 0821462 560893
See more